
AI Model Beats General AI at Quantum Calibration
I fear the AI engineers are going to cook us, quantum. 13 institutions across industry, national labs, and academia, covering superconducting, neutral atom, and electron-on-helium hardware just released Ising Calibration 1 and QCalEval. It's a 35B parameter vision-language model (mixture of experts) fine-tuned specifically to read quantum calibration plots and decide what to do next. Rabi oscillations, Ramsey fringes, spectroscopy scans, readout histograms — the stuff every experimentalist has squinted at on a Tuesday at 2 AM trying to figure out why their qubit is misbehaving. The model gets 74.7 on QCalEval, beating the best general-purpose zero-shot model (Gemini 3.1 Pro at 72.3). A few thoughts:
